How Much Did Michael Jordan Sell the Charlotte Hornets For in Latest Public Deal Data

Sale Price and Final Deal Value

Michael Jordan sold his majority ownership stake in the Charlotte Hornets for a reported $3 billion in a transaction that transferred control to a new ownership group led by Gabe Plotkin and Rick Schnall, as covered by Forbes and other financial outlets. The deal was structured as a sale of the controlling interest in Hornets Sports & Entertainment, with Jordan retaining a minority stake and a continued role in certain business and community initiatives, according to public filings and reporting by trusted sources such as Forbes and the NBA's official communications. The valuation placed the Hornets among the most valuable franchises in the NBA, reflecting the league's rapidly rising media rights and sponsorship revenues, as detailed in recent NBA financial reports and industry analyses.

The sale price of $3 billion represents a significant return on investment for Jordan, who originally acquired the team in 2010 for roughly $175 million, a figure widely cited in NBA and business coverage. The Hornets' valuation has grown substantially over the past decade, driven by strong local television deals, arena revenue, and the overall expansion of the NBA's national media rights portfolio, with the latest transaction serving as a benchmark for franchise valuations across North American professional sports leagues.

Buyer Group and Transaction Structure

The acquiring group is led by Gabe Plotkin, founder of Melvin Capital, and Rick Schnall, a partner at the private equity firm Clayton Dubilier & Rice, who together formed a new ownership entity to take majority control of the Hornets. The transaction was structured as a sale of a controlling interest, with the new ownership group assuming operational and strategic control of the franchise, the Charlotte Bobcats Arena operations, and the team's business and community development arms, as described in league and business reporting.

The deal includes a minority retained interest for Jordan, who will continue to be associated with the franchise in a reduced ownership and advisory capacity, according to public statements and reporting by outlets such as Forbes and the NBA. The new ownership group has signaled plans to invest in the team's basketball operations, fan experience, and community initiatives, with a focus on long-term competitiveness and stability for the franchise in the NBA's Eastern Conference.
